Slew's Tizzy wins Lexington at odds of 40-1 Print E-mail
Written by Gohorsepower.com   
Saturday, 21 April 2007
A record crowd of 33,821 at Keeneland witnessed first hand as Slew's Tizzy wired the Coolmore Lexington Stakes on Saturday. With Robby Albarado on board, Slew's Tizzy won by 3 1/2 lengths over another longshot, the 36-1 choice Starbase. The $2 exacta paid $1,002.20. Forty Grams was third.

Trainer Gregory Fox said he would probably not run Slew's Tizzy in the Kentucky Derby, preferring to not run horses back after only two weeks.
Belgravia, the 9-5 favorite, bled and finished last.
